Basic experiment at LHR frequency range in octopole tokamak
Abstract
Experiments of the interaction between the waves near the LHR frequency range and the plasma have been done in the octopole tokamak of Nagoya University. Matching for the RF source was performed with a stub tuner and a phase shifter inserted between the RF source and the T-shaped antenna loaded with alumina. Data for this matching are furnished with mini-computor. The field sensitive RF probe located around 120 deg apart from the exciting antenna in the toroidal direction gives decay like spectrum which has some correlation with the position of the plasma column.
